How to Make High Protein Low Calorie Cheesy Buffalo Chicken Burritos

Step 1: Prepare the Chicken

Start by shredding your cooked chicken breast. You can use rotisserie chicken, leftover grilled chicken, or poach a couple of breasts just for this recipe. Make sure the chicken is tender and easy to pull apart into bite-size strips—this helps every bite absorb the tangy sauce later on.

Step 2: Mix the Buffalo Sauce

In a small bowl, whisk together the buffalo sauce and plain Greek yogurt. This creates a creamy, spicy, and slightly tangy base that ditches heavy mayo or ranch. Stir in garlic powder, smoked paprika, and a pinch of salt and pepper. If you love it fiery, go for a hot buffalo sauce—but the mild version is just as delicious for spice-sensitive palates.

Step 3: Combine Chicken and Sauce

Pour your creamy buffalo mixture over the shredded chicken in a large mixing bowl. Use tongs or two forks to toss everything together until every shred is juicy, coated, and bursting with flavor. At this stage, the kitchen already starts to smell amazing!

Step 4: Warm the Tortillas

Grab your low-calorie whole wheat tortillas and give them a quick warm-up in the microwave for 15 to 20 seconds. This softens them up and helps them wrap more easily around all that delicious filling, reducing the chance of tearing.

Step 5: Assemble the Burritos

Lay each tortilla flat and spoon a heaping pile of buffalo chicken mixture into the center. Sprinkle a healthy pinch of reduced-fat cheddar cheese over the top so it melts straight into the filling. If you want extra layers of flavor, add toppings like shredded lettuce, juicy tomatoes, slices of avocado, or a drizzle of light ranch dressing.

Step 6: Fold and Roll

Fold the sides of the tortilla inward first, then roll it up tightly from the bottom. This technique keeps every ounce of that cheesy buffalo chicken goodness inside, so each bite is loaded—not falling apart halfway through!

Step 7: Optional Pan Crisp

If you adore a little crunch, heat a non-stick skillet, spritz with cooking spray, and grill each burrito seam-side down for one or two minutes per side. This gives your High Protein Low Calorie Cheesy Buffalo Chicken Burritos a golden, crispy exterior that’s out of this world—and makes them look restaurant-worthy.

Step 8: Serve Immediately

Slice the burritos in half for a gorgeous cross-section and serve them while still warm. They pair brilliantly with a leafy salad, air-fried sweet potato fries, or even just a cold, crisp drink.

Make Ahead and Storage

Storing Leftovers

If you find yourself with leftover burritos, wrap them tightly in foil or plastic wrap and keep them in the fridge for up to three days. This makes quick lunches or dinners easy—just grab, heat, and enjoy with zero hassle.

Freezing

High Protein Low Calorie Cheesy Buffalo Chicken Burritos freeze exceptionally well. After assembling (and even crisping, if you like), wrap each burrito individually in foil and store in a freezer-safe bag. They’ll keep fresh for up to two months and are perfect for meal-prep days or busy weeks when you need a grab-and-go meal.

Reheating

Unwrap the burrito and microwave for about two minutes (flip halfway for even heating) for a quick meal. For a crispier texture, pop them into a preheated skillet or air fryer for a few minutes until hot and slightly golden. Always check that the center is heated through before serving.

FAQs

Can I use a different type of protein?

Absolutely! Cooked shredded turkey, lean ground chicken, or even tofu all work beautifully if you want to switch things up while keeping the focus on high protein and low calorie.

Is there a way to make these burritos spicier or milder?

Yes, simply adjust the type and amount of buffalo sauce you use. Go for hot sauce if you’re a spice lover, or mild sauce for gentle heat. You can even mix in a touch of honey for a sweet twist.

Are these burritos gluten-free?

Swap out the whole wheat tortillas for your favorite gluten-free wraps or even large lettuce leaves for a low-carb, gluten-free alternative—you’ll still get all that delicious flavor!

What are the best lower-calorie cheese options?

Reduced-fat cheddar works great, but you can experiment with reduced-fat mozzarella or part-skim Mexican blend for a slightly different flavor profile—all keep calories in check without losing cheesiness.

How can I meal prep these for the week?

Prepare the buffalo chicken filling and portion it into airtight containers. Store tortillas and toppings separately, and assemble fresh each day, or roll up burritos in advance and store them in the fridge or freezer for grab-and-go convenience.

Ingredients

Scale

For the Chicken:

  • 2 cups cooked, shredded chicken breast

For the Buffalo Sauce:

  • 1/2 cup buffalo sauce (mild or hot)
  • 1/4 cup plain Greek yogurt
  • 1/4 tsp garlic powder
  • 1/4 tsp smoked paprika
  • Salt & pepper to taste

For Assembly:

  • 1/2 cup shredded reduced-fat cheddar cheese
  • 4 low-calorie whole wheat tortillas
  • Optional toppings: shredded lettuce, chopped tomatoes, avocado slices, light ranch dressing

Instructions

  1. Prepare the Chicken: Shred the cooked chicken breast and place it in a large mixing bowl.
  2. Mix the Buffalo Sauce: Whisk together buffalo sauce, Greek yogurt, garlic powder, smoked paprika, salt, and pepper in a separate bowl.
  3. Combine Chicken and Sauce: Pour the buffalo sauce mixture over the shredded chicken and toss to coat.
  4. Warm the Tortillas: Heat the tortillas in the microwave for 15-20 seconds to soften.
  5. Assemble the Burritos: Spoon chicken mixture onto a tortilla, add cheese and optional toppings, then roll tightly.
  6. Fold and Roll: Fold in the sides and roll the burrito up tightly.
  7. Optional Pan Crisp: Grill the burritos in a skillet for a crispy finish.
  8. Serve Immediately: Slice the burritos and enjoy warm.

Notes

  • You can customize the spice level of the buffalo sauce to suit your taste preferences.
  • Feel free to add or swap out toppings to make these burritos your own.
  • For a vegetarian version, you can use plant-based chicken substitutes.

Nutrition

  • Serving Size: 1 burrito
  • Calories: 290
  • Sugar: 2g
  • Sodium: 800mg
  • Fat: 10g
  • Saturated Fat: 3.5g
  • Unsaturated Fat: 4g
  • Trans Fat: 0g
  • Carbohydrates: 25g
  • Fiber: 4g
  • Protein: 25g
  • Cholesterol: 65mg
